Naperville Public Library is a public library system serving the city of Naperville, Illinois, through three full-service facilities that collectively serve a community of about 146,000. The library has earned national recognition, including a five-star rating from Library Journal and a 2012 award recognizing it as a top workplace. It operates as an equal opportunity employer with a diverse staff and delivers programs and services aimed at broad community needs. In 2023, it expanded its outreach through a partnership with the DuPage Hispanic Alliance to bring artist Gloria Contreras to Naperville. The library sits within the local public library sector and emphasizes access to resources and activities for residents.
